Bug 5710.
- Values in date selectors are converted to appropriate values, as determined by timezone.
- When retrieving new selections using get_date_from_form(), use a DateTime object which includes the timezone and the values the user chose to determine the new epoch-based UNIX time to store.

  267: =item &date_setter
  268: 
  269: &date_setter returns html and javascript for a compact date-setting form.
  270: To retrieve values from it, use &get_date_from_form().
  271: 
  272: Inputs
  273: 
  274: =over 4
  275: 
  276: =item $dname 
  277: 
  278: The name to prepend to the form elements.  
  279: The form elements defined will be dname_year, dname_month, dname_day,
  280: dname_hour, dname_min, and dname_sec.
  281: 
  282: =item $currentvalue
  283: 
  284: The current setting for this time parameter.  A unix format time
  285: (time in seconds since the beginning of Jan 1st, 1970, GMT.  
  286: An undefined value is taken to indicate the value is the current time.
  287: Also, to be explicit, a value of 'now' also indicates the current time.
  288: 
  289: =item $special
  290: 
  291: Additional html/javascript to be associated with each element in
  292: the date_setter.  See lonparmset for example usage.
  293: 
  294: =item $includeempty 
  295: 
  296: =item $state
  297: 
  298: Specifies the initial state of the form elements.  Either 'disabled' or empty.
  299: Defaults to empty, which indiciates the form elements are not disabled. 
  300: 
  301: =back
  302: 
  303: Bugs
  304: 
  305: The method used to restrict user input will fail in the year 2400.
  306: 
  307: =cut

 1359: # Nested table routines.
 1360: #
 1361: # Routines to display form items in a multi-row table with 2 columns.
 1362: # Uses nested tables to divide form elements into segments.
 1363: # For examples of use see loncom/interface/lonnotify.pm 
 1364: #
 1365: # Can be used in following order: ...
 1366: # &start_pick_box()
 1367: # row1
 1368: # row2
 1369: # row3   ... etc.
 1370: # &submit_row()
 1371: # &end_pick_box()
 1372: #
 1373: # where row1, row 2 etc. are chosen from &role_select_row,&course_select_row,
 1374: # &status_select_row and &email_default_row
 1375: #
 1376: # Can also be used in following order:
 1377: #
 1378: # &start_pick_box()
 1379: # &row_title()
 1380: # &row_closure()
 1381: # &row_title()
 1382: # &row_closure()  ... etc.
 1383: # &submit_row()
 1384: # &end_pick_box()
 1385: #
 1386: # In general a &submit_row() call should proceed the call to &end_pick_box(),
 1387: # as this routine adds a button for form submission.
 1388: # &submit_row() does not require a &row_closure after it.
 1389: #  
 1390: # &start_pick_box() creates a bounding table with 1-pixel wide black border.
 1391: # rows should be placed between calls to &start_pick_box() and &end_pick_box.
 1392: #
 1393: # &row_title() adds a title in the left column for each segment.
 1394: # &row_closure() closes a row with a 1-pixel wide black line.
 1395: #
 1396: # &role_select_row() provides a select box from which to choose 1 or more roles 
 1397: # &course_select_row provides ways of picking groups of courses
 1398: #    radio buttons: all, by category or by picking from a course picker pop-up
 1399: #      note: by category option is only displayed if a domain has implemented 
 1400: #                selection by year, semester, department, number etc.
 1401: #
 1402: # &status_select_row() provides a select box from which to choose 1 or more
 1403: #  access types (current access, prior access, and future access)  
 1404: #
 1405: # &email_default_row() provides text boxes for default e-mail suffixes for
 1406: #  different authentication types in a domain.
 1407: #
 1408: # &row_title() and &row_closure() are called internally by the &*_select_row
 1409: # routines, but can also be called directly to start and end rows which have 
 1410: # needs that are not accommodated by the *_select_row() routines.    
 1411:

 1679: # echo_form_input
 1680: #
 1681: # Generates html markup to add form elements from the referrer page
 1682: # as hidden form elements (values encoded) in the new page.
 1683: #
 1684: # Intended to support two types of use 
 1685: # (a) to allow backing up to earlier pages in a multi-page 
 1686: # form submission process using a breadcrumb trail.
 1687: #
 1688: # (b) to allow the current page to be reloaded with form elements
 1689: # set on previous page to remain unchanged.  An example would
 1690: # be where the a page containing a dynamically-built table of data is 
 1691: # is to be redisplayed, with only the sort order of the data changed. 
 1692: #  
 1693: # Inputs:
 1694: # 1. Reference to array of form elements in the submitted form on 
 1695: # the referrer page which are to be excluded from the echoed elements.
 1696: #
 1697: # 2. Reference to array of regular expressions, which if matched in the  
 1698: # name of the form element n the referrer page will be omitted from echo. 
 1699: #
 1700: # Outputs: A scalar containing the html markup for the echoed form
 1701: # elements (all as hidden elements, with values encoded). 
 1702:
